Card text | |
At the start of your next turn, you may play an Action card from your hand three times. |
Mastermind is an Action-Duration card from Menagerie. Like King's Court, it plays an Action card from your hand three times, but it is delayed until the start of your next turn.

FAQ
Official FAQ
- Playing an Action card via this is optional. If you do play one, you resolve the card completely, then play it a second time, then play it a third time, without playing other cards in-between (unless told to by a card).
- Playing these Actions does not use up Action plays. For example, if you Mastermind a Bounty Hunter, you will get +3 Actions total, and be able to play 4 Action cards after that - your normal one, plus 3 more for the +3 Actions.
- If a Mastermind plays a Duration card, the Mastermind stays in play as long as the Duration card does.
- If a Mastermind plays another Mastermind, both will stay in play, and the turn after that you can play three different Action cards from your hand three times each.
- If you Mastermind a Horse, you will get +2 Cards and +1 Action, return the Horse to its pile, get +2 Cards and +1 Action, fail to return the Horse since you already did, and get +2 Cards and +1 Action a third time and fail to return the Horse again.
Other rules clarifications
- If you use Mastermind on a non-Duration emulator (like Overlord), and the emulator plays a Duration card (like another Mastermind), the first Mastermind leaves play during the Clean-up phase of the turn on which you played the emulator.
- If Mastermind plays a Duration and you remove it from play (with e.g. Way of the Turtle), the Mastermind leaves play during the next Clean-up phase. .

Trivia
Preview
Here's Mastermind, which is like King's Court but slower. You can King's Court a King's Court in one turn; with Mastermind that's play Mastermind, next turn Mastermind a Mastermind, next turn actually play three things three times.
Secret History
The initial idea was to use Exile to make a new King's Court that could somehow cost . It exiled both itself and the card it played. I was not thrilled with it, and making it a duration was the first new direction I thought of.
Further thoughts by Donald X.
Because playing Masterminds with Masterminds can be confusing, Donald X. was asked if he would change it to "non-Duration Action card."
Not so far. I enjoyed chaining Masterminds. Online an issue is that the program doesn't distinguish your Masterminds. No such problem IRL.
